Connection Statistics Data Block 4.9.1 - 4.10.1
The Connection Statistics data block is used in Connection Data messages.
Changes to the Connection data block between 4.7 and 4.9.1+ include the
addition of a list of Web Application data blocks. The Connection Statistics data
block for 4.9.1 - 4.10.1 has a block type of 101.
